Our curriculum is designed to meet the unique needs of every learner, ensuring they receive the right balance of academic learning, life skills, and personal development. We follow the South African National Curriculum Statement (NCS), guided by the Curriculum and Assessment Policy Statements (CAPS), but adapt it to suit learners with special educational needs.
Three Curriculum Pathways
We recognise that each learner is different. Our school offers three curriculum pathways to provide the right level of support and challenge:
For learners who can follow the standard curriculum with some adjustments to pace, teaching style, and assessment methods.
A simplified version of the national curriculum with reduced content, focusing on core literacy, numeracy, and life skills.
For learners with severe or multiple disabilities, focusing on practical life skills, independence, and functional learning.
Co-Curricular Activities
At Iteko Special School, we believe in developing our learners’ talents beyond the classroom. Our learners have excelled in various cultural and sporting events, achieving recognition at both national and international levels.
Choir Excellence: Our school choir proudly achieved 1st position in a national-level choir competition.
Sporting Achievement: We celebrate the success of Goitsemodimo Mosepele, one of our learners, who won 1st place in swimming at the World Special Olympics.
These achievements reflect the dedication of our learners, the commitment of our coaches and teachers, and the spirit of excellence we strive for in every activity.
